
The wait is over! Xavier Aptitude Test (XAT) Answer Key 2026 has been released on the official website, xatonline.in.
Candidates who appeared for the management entrance exam can now check and download the provisional answer key by logging in with their allotted credentials.
Along with the answer key, the objection window has also been opened, allowing candidates to challenge any discrepancies in the answers by paying a prescribed processing fee.

The objection window for XAT Answer Key 2026 has been activated along with the release of the provisional key.
As per the official notification, the window will remain open for 2–3 days, though exact dates have not been specified on the website.
Candidates who wish to raise objections must do so within the given timeline by paying a processing fee for each question challenged.
Follow the steps below to submit objections:
Visit xatonline.in
Click on the XAT Answer Key 2026 objection window link
Log in using your XAT ID and password
Select the question(s) you want to challenge
Upload supporting documents in PDF format
Pay the objection fee and submit
Download and save the submitted objection form for reference
The XAT 2026 response sheet was released earlier on January 6, 2026. The exam was conducted on January 4, 2026, in a single shift from 2 PM to 5 PM.
The test was held in computer-based mode and consisted of 95 multiple-choice questions, each carrying five options with one correct answer. The paper was divided into two time-bound parts (Part 1 and Part 2), with the medium of the exam being English.
After reviewing all objections, the authorities will release the final answer key, following which the XAT 2026 results are expected to be announced.
